在当前的数字化竞争环境中,网站加载速度已成为影响用户留存与转化的关键因素。许多企业主和开发者常常陷入“功能堆砌”的误区,导致页面臃肿、响应迟缓,最终损害用户体验。而真正解决问题的核心,往往不在复杂的架构调整,而在基础代码层面的优化。网站代码优化不仅是技术层面的升级,更是提升整体数字竞争力的重要抓手。它直接关联着搜索引擎排名、用户停留时长以及转化效率,是每一个希望实现可持续增长的网站必须正视的问题。
从实际场景来看,一个加载时间超过3秒的网页,用户流失率可高达50%以上。这背后的原因,很大程度上源于冗余代码、未压缩资源以及同步阻塞的脚本加载。因此,系统性地推进代码优化,已不再是“锦上添花”,而是“生存必需”。那么,如何高效落地?本文将围绕“步骤”这一核心关键词,拆解网站代码优化的三大关键路径,帮助你从混乱走向清晰,从低效迈向高效。
第一步:代码清理与压缩——让每一行代码都物有所值
许多网站在开发初期追求快速上线,常会留下大量无用注释、重复函数、废弃样式表和未调用的脚本文件。这些看似“无害”的内容,在长期运行中会逐渐累积成性能负担。例如,一个包含10个未使用的CSS类的样式表,可能使整个页面的解析时间增加20%以上。因此,第一步必须回归本质:清理冗余,精简代码。
具体操作上,可以借助工具如PurgeCSS自动识别并删除未使用的选择器;通过ESLint或TSLint进行代码规范审查,及时发现无效变量和死代码;使用Webpack、Vite等构建工具配合压缩插件(如Terser),对JavaScript进行语法压缩与混淆。同时,建议定期进行代码审计,尤其是新功能上线后,应主动评估是否引入了不必要的依赖。以某电商站为例,通过一次全面清理,其主页面体积从2.1MB降至860KB,首屏加载时间缩短47%,直接带动了跳出率下降18%。
第二步:资源异步加载与懒加载策略——打破首屏阻塞的魔咒
现代网页中,图片、视频、第三方脚本等外部资源常采用同步加载方式,导致浏览器必须等待全部资源就绪才能渲染页面,严重影响首屏体验。解决这一问题的关键,在于合理运用异步加载与懒加载机制。
对于图片资源,应优先使用loading="lazy"属性,让非首屏图片在滚动时才开始加载;对于视频,可通过<video>标签设置preload="metadata"仅预加载元数据,避免占用带宽。在脚本层面,非关键脚本(如统计代码、广告脚本)应添加async或defer属性,确保不影响主线程执行。此外,针对复杂组件(如评论区、推荐模块),可采用动态导入(Dynamic Import)方式延迟加载,直到用户真正需要时再触发。
实践案例显示,某教育平台在引入懒加载后,首屏加载时间从4.3秒降至1.9秒,移动端用户平均停留时长提升了近一倍。更重要的是,这种优化对SEO也有显著正向影响——谷歌已将“首次内容绘制”(FCP)和“最大内容绘制”(LCP)作为核心排名指标,优化资源加载节奏,等于直接为网站“加分”。

第三步:采用现代编码规范与CDN加速分发——构建高效可维护的代码体系
代码优化不能止步于“减量”,更应追求“提质”。随着前端技术的发展,模块化开发、CSS-in-JS、Tree Shaking等现代编码范式已被广泛验证为提升开发效率与运行性能的有效手段。
模块化开发通过将功能拆分为独立单元,便于复用与维护,同时支持按需引入,减少打包体积。例如,使用React的函数组件配合Hooks,能有效避免全局状态污染;而采用CSS-in-JS方案(如styled-components),则可实现样式的局部作用域控制,避免命名冲突。与此同时,结合CDN(内容分发网络)部署静态资源,能够将文件就近分发至用户所在区域,极大降低延迟。根据实测数据,启用CDN后,静态资源下载速度平均提升60%以上,尤其对跨国访问的网站效果更为明显。
值得注意的是,现代编码规范不仅提升性能,还增强了团队协作效率。统一的代码风格、清晰的结构设计,使得新人上手更快,维护成本更低。这正是许多高成长型企业选择技术升级的根本动因之一。
综上所述,网站代码优化并非一蹴而就的工程,而是一个持续迭代的过程。它要求开发者具备“细节控”思维,从每一行代码、每一个请求入手,层层递进地构建高性能、高可用的网站体系。更重要的是,这种优化不是孤立的技术行为,而是与用户体验、商业目标深度绑定的战略举措。当你的网站加载更快、响应更灵敏,用户自然愿意停留,转化也随之提升。
我们专注于网站代码优化与前端性能提升服务,拥有多年实战经验,擅长从代码清理、资源管理到架构重构的全流程优化,助力企业实现从“能用”到“好用”的跨越,目前已有数十家客户通过我们的服务实现首页加载速度提升50%以上,用户留存率显著改善,欢迎随时联系咨询,17723342546



